Salisbury Elk Lick's game last Monday was a loss, but they didn't let that memory haunt them on Tuesday. They s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 3-2 victory over the Rockwood Rockets. The win was some much needed relief for the Elks as it spelled an end to their three-game losing streak.
It was an exciting match in which no team won back-to-back sets, but at the end of the day Salisbury Elk Lick got the one that really mattered. After all that action, the final score was 25-21, 22-25, 25-20, 18-25, 15-13.
Salisbury Elk Lick's victory ended a six-game drought on the road dating back to last season and puts them at 3-4. As for Rockwood, their defeat was their tenth straight at home dating back to last season, which dropped their record down to 0-9.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Salisbury Elk Lick will host Ferndale at 7:00 p.m. on Thursday. Ferndale will roll in looking for their fourth straight win, something Salisbury Elk Lick surely won't give up without a fight. As for Rockwood, they will play host again on Thursday to welcome North Star, where is scheduled at 6:00 p.m.
